Adjusting loudness
Loudness compensates for deficiencies in the
low- and high-sound ranges at low volume.
1 Display the AV Sound Settings
screen.
= For details, refer to Displaying the AV
Sound Settingsscreen on page 171.
2 Touch [Loudness].
Each time you touch [Loudness], the level is
selected in the following order:
Off Low Mid High
Using subwoofer output
The navigation system is equipped with a sub-
woofer output mechanism, which can be
turned on or off.
p This function is not available when Sub
Wooferis Off.
1 Display the AV Sound Settings
screen.
= For details, refer to Displaying the AV
Sound Settingsscreen on page 171.
2 Touch [Sub Woofer].
3 Touch [On] to turn subwoofer output
on.
To turn subwoofer output off, touch [Off].
4 Touch [Reverse] or [Normal] to select
the phase of subwoofer output.
5 Touch [+] or [] next to Levelto adjust
the output level.
+6to 24is displayed as the level is in-
creased or decreased.
6 Touch [c]or[d] next to
Frequency(Hz)to select cut-off fre-
quency.
Each time you touch [c]or[d], cut-off fre-
quencies are selected in the following order:
50Hz 63Hz 80Hz 100Hz 125Hz
Only frequencies lower than those in the se-
lected range are output from the subwoofer.
